Australian singles charts:
Eleanor Rigby by Zoot entered the Kent singles chart on 14 December 1970 and peaked at #4. The song was #14 on the Top 100 of 1971.

Songwriters:
John Lennon, Paul McCartney

Producer:
Howard Gable

Record label of Australian release:
Columbia

With the chart success of Eleanor Rigby, RCA expressed interest in bringing Zoot to the United States to record, but they encountered problems with visa work permits, and Rick Springfield was being scouted for a solo career. Along with other disappointments and frustrations, this led to the band breaking up in May 1971.

By the time of Eleanor Rigby, Zoot was working out of Melbourne and had seen some line-up changes. Original members Beeb Birtles and Darryl Cotton remained, along with singer-guitarist Rick Springfield and drummer Rick Brewer.

BONUS TRACK
Eleanor Rigby by The Beatles entered the Kent singles chart in Australia on 27 August 1966 on a double-A-side single with Yellow Submarine. It was a #1 hit, and was #3 on the Top 100 of 1966.
